> Indexing of binary content should be enhanced in order to allow either configuration
what fields are indexed or provide better support for custom NodeIndexer implementations.
> The current design has a couple of flaws that should be addressed at the same time:
> - Reader instances are requested from the text filters even though the reader might never
be used
> - only jcr:data properties of nt:resource nodes are fulltext indexed
> - It is up to the text filter implementation to decide the lucene field name for the
text representation, responsibility should be moved to the NodeIndexer. A text filter should
only provide a Reader instance.
> With those changes a custom NodeIndexer can then decide if a binary property has one
or more representations in the index.
